You’re likely to need a formal landscaping scheme in Berkshire where development proposals alter site layout, boundaries, levels or public-facing areas. Local planning authorities regularly require landscaping details to demonstrate how new development integrates with its surroundings, addresses visual impact, manages boundaries and delivers policy-compliant green infrastructure. Applications submitted without a clear landscaping strategy often receive planning conditions, requests for clarification or delayed approvals.

Berkshire planning authorities commonly require landscaping schemes where development affects:

  • Settlement edges adjoining countryside or green infrastructure

  • Residential, commercial or mixed-use developments

  • Street-facing frontages, access routes or public realm areas

  • Sites adjoining existing housing, highways or sensitive boundaries

  • Developments involving changes to levels, drainage or boundary treatments

Landscaping is frequently required by condition, making early design input important.

Why Berkshire Planning Authorities Request Landscaping Schemes

In Berkshire, landscaping schemes are often required where development affects countryside character, settlement edges or heritage settings. Prepared in line with local planning policy, the National Planning Policy Framework (NPPF) and relevant landscape guidance, a landscaping scheme sets out how planting, boundary treatments and open space design will integrate the development into its surroundings and mitigate visual and environmental impacts.

Key Landscaping Scheme Deliverables for Berkshire Projects

Your Landscaping Scheme is structured to meet Berkshire’s planning requirements and typically includes:

  • Baseline review – Site context, constraints and relevant landscape or green infrastructure policy.

  • Landscape proposals – Planting plans, materials, boundary treatments and layout details.

  • Mitigation & enhancement – Measures to soften development, manage views and strengthen local character.

  • Submission-ready document – Clearly formatted drawings and notes aligned with Local Planning Authority expectations.
